Definitions for: Diamagnetic


[adj] relating to or exhibiting diamagnetism; slightly repelled by a magnet



Webster (1913) Definition: Di`a*mag*net"ic, a.
Pertaining to, or exhibiting the phenomena of, diamagnetism;
taking, or being of a nature to take, a position at right
angles to the lines of magnetic force. See Paramagnetic.

Diamagnetic attraction. See under Attraction.


Di`a*mag*net"ic, n.
Any substance, as bismuth, glass, phosphorous, etc., which in
a field of magnetic force is differently affected from the
ordinary magnetic bodies, as iron; that is, which tends to
take a position at right angles to the lines of magnetic
force, and is repelled by either pole of the magnet.
